For example, the first documented attack on Sanibel Island, which dates to 1958, involved a man stepping on a shark—in fact, as he described it, stepping into its mouth—which may have been resting on a sandbar.

Documented shark incidents on Sanibel: 1958 – 59-yr-old male from Sanibel stepped into mouth of shark and bit on foot – treated at hospital. Sandbar Sharks look similar to the more famous Bull Shark, but they are typically thinner in build and have elongated pectoral fins with a white edge and larger dorsal fin. At the other end of the hammerhead size spectrum from the bonnethead, the great hammerhead is the biggest of its kind: sometimes 20 feet or so from flattened snout to tail-tip.
